//+build linux
|
||||
|
||||
package main
|
||||
|
||||
import (
|
||||
"bufio"
|
||||
"fmt"
|
||||
"io"
|
||||
"os"
|
||||
"path/filepath"
|
||||
"strconv"
|
||||
"strings"
|
||||
"syscall"
|
||||
|
||||
"github.com/coreos/rkt/Godeps/_workspace/src/github.com/appc/spec/schema/types"
|
||||
"github.com/coreos/rkt/Godeps/_workspace/src/github.com/coreos/go-systemd/unit"
|
||||
"github.com/coreos/rkt/common"
|
||||
)
|
||||
|
||||
type addIsolatorFunc func(opts []*unit.UnitOption, limit string) ([]*unit.UnitOption, error)
|
||||
|
||||
var (
|
||||
isolatorFuncs = map[string]addIsolatorFunc{
|
||||
"cpu": addCpuLimit,
|
||||
"memory": addMemoryLimit,
|
||||
}
|
||||
cgroupControllerRWFiles = map[string][]string{
|
||||
"memory": []string{"memory.limit_in_bytes"},
|
||||
"cpu": []string{"cpu.cfs_quota_us"},
|
||||
}
|
||||
)
|
||||
|
||||
func addCpuLimit(opts []*unit.UnitOption, limit string) ([]*unit.UnitOption, error) {
|
||||
milliCores, err := strconv.Atoi(limit)
|
||||
if err != nil {
|
||||
return nil, err
|
||||
}
|
||||
quota := strconv.Itoa(milliCores/10) + "%"
|
||||
opts = append(opts, newUnitOption("Service", "CPUQuota", quota))
|
||||
return opts, nil
|
||||
}
|
||||
|
||||
func addMemoryLimit(opts []*unit.UnitOption, limit string) ([]*unit.UnitOption, error) {
|
||||
opts = append(opts, newUnitOption("Service", "MemoryLimit", limit))
|
||||
return opts, nil
|
||||
}
|
||||
|
||||
func maybeAddIsolator(opts []*unit.UnitOption, isolator string, limit string) ([]*unit.UnitOption, error) {
|
||||
var err error
|
||||
if isIsolatorSupported(isolator) {
|
||||
opts, err = isolatorFuncs[isolator](opts, limit)
|
||||
if err != nil {
|
||||
return nil, err
|
||||
}
|
||||
} else {
|
||||
fmt.Fprintf(os.Stderr, "warning: resource/%s isolator set but support disabled in the kernel, skipping\n", isolator)
|
||||
}
|
||||
return opts, nil
|
||||
}
|
||||
|
||||
func isIsolatorSupported(isolator string) bool {
|
||||
if files, ok := cgroupControllerRWFiles[isolator]; ok {
|
||||
for _, f := range files {
|
||||
isolatorPath := filepath.Join("/sys/fs/cgroup/", isolator, f)
|
||||
if _, err := os.Stat(isolatorPath); os.IsNotExist(err) {
|
||||
return false
|
||||
}
|
||||
}
|
||||
return true
|
||||
}
|
||||
return false
|
||||
}
|
||||
|
||||
func parseCgroups(f io.Reader) (map[int][]string, error) {
|
||||
sc := bufio.NewScanner(f)
|
||||
|
||||
// skip first line since it is a comment
|
||||
sc.Scan()
|
||||
|
||||
cgroups := make(map[int][]string)
|
||||
for sc.Scan() {
|
||||
var controller string
|
||||
var hierarchy int
|
||||
var num int
|
||||
var enabled int
|
||||
fmt.Sscanf(sc.Text(), "%s %d %d %d", &controller, &hierarchy, &num, &enabled)
|
||||
|
||||
if enabled == 1 {
|
||||
if _, ok := cgroups[hierarchy]; !ok {
|
||||
cgroups[hierarchy] = []string{controller}
|
||||
} else {
|
||||
cgroups[hierarchy] = append(cgroups[hierarchy], controller)
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
if err := sc.Err(); err != nil {
|
||||
return nil, err
|
||||
}
|
||||
|
||||
return cgroups, nil
|
||||
}
|
||||
|
||||
func getControllers(cgroups map[int][]string) []string {
|
||||
var controllers []string
|
||||
for _, cs := range cgroups {
|
||||
controllers = append(controllers, strings.Join(cs, ","))
|
||||
}
|
||||
|
||||
return controllers
|
||||
}
|
||||
|
||||
func getControllerSymlinks(cgroups map[int][]string) map[string]string {
|
||||
symlinks := make(map[string]string)
|
||||
|
||||
for _, cs := range cgroups {
|
||||
if len(cs) > 1 {
|
||||
tgt := strings.Join(cs, ",")
|
||||
for _, ln := range cs {
|
||||
symlinks[ln] = tgt
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
return symlinks
|
||||
}
|
||||
|
||||
func getControllerRWFiles(controller string) []string {
|
||||
parts := strings.Split(controller, ",")
|
||||
for _, p := range parts {
|
||||
if files, ok := cgroupControllerRWFiles[p]; ok {
|
||||
// cgroup.procs always needs to be RW for allowing systemd to add
|
||||
// processes to the controller
|
||||
files = append(files, "cgroup.procs")
|
||||
return files
|
||||
}
|
||||
}
|
||||
|
||||
return nil
|
||||
}
|
||||
|
||||
// createCgroups mounts the cgroup controllers hierarchy for the container but
|
||||
// leaves the subcgroup for each app read-write so the systemd inside stage1
|
||||
// can apply isolators to them
|
||||
func createCgroups(root string, machineID string, appHashes []types.Hash) error {
|
||||
cgroupsFile, err := os.Open("/proc/cgroups")
|
||||
if err != nil {
|
||||
return err
|
||||
}
|
||||
defer cgroupsFile.Close()
|
||||
|
||||
cgroups, err := parseCgroups(cgroupsFile)
|
||||
if err != nil {
|
||||
return fmt.Errorf("error parsing /proc/cgroups: %v", err)
|
||||
}
|
||||
|
||||
controllers := getControllers(cgroups)
|
||||
|
||||
var flags uintptr
|
||||
|
||||
// 1. Mount /sys read-only
|
||||
sys := filepath.Join(root, "/sys")
|
||||
if err := os.MkdirAll(sys, 0700); err != nil {
|
||||
return err
|
||||
}
|
||||
flags = syscall.MS_RDONLY |
|
||||
syscall.MS_NOSUID |
|
||||
syscall.MS_NOEXEC |
|
||||
syscall.MS_NODEV
|
||||
if err := syscall.Mount("sysfs", sys, "sysfs", flags, ""); err != nil {
|
||||
return fmt.Errorf("error mounting %q: %v", sys, err)
|
||||
}
|
||||
|
||||
// 2. Mount /sys/fs/cgroup
|
||||
cgroupTmpfs := filepath.Join(root, "/sys/fs/cgroup")
|
||||
if err := os.MkdirAll(cgroupTmpfs, 0700); err != nil {
|
||||
return err
|
||||
}
|
||||
|
||||
flags = syscall.MS_NOSUID |
|
||||
syscall.MS_NOEXEC |
|
||||
syscall.MS_NODEV |
|
||||
syscall.MS_STRICTATIME
|
||||
if err := syscall.Mount("tmpfs", cgroupTmpfs, "tmpfs", flags, "mode=755"); err != nil {
|
||||
return fmt.Errorf("error mounting %q: %v", cgroupTmpfs, err)
|
||||
}
|
||||
|
||||
var subcgroup string
|
||||
fromUnit, err := runningFromUnitFile()
|
||||
if err != nil {
|
||||
return fmt.Errorf("error determining if we're running from a unit file: %v", err)
|
||||
}
|
||||
if fromUnit {
|
||||
slice, err := getSlice()
|
||||
if err != nil {
|
||||
return fmt.Errorf("error getting slice name: %v", err)
|
||||
}
|
||||
slicePath, err := common.SliceToPath(slice)
|
||||
if err != nil {
|
||||
return fmt.Errorf("error converting slice name to path: %v", err)
|
||||
}
|
||||
unit, err := getUnitFileName()
|
||||
if err != nil {
|
||||
return fmt.Errorf("error getting unit name: %v", err)
|
||||
}
|
||||
subcgroup = filepath.Join(slicePath, unit, "system.slice")
|
||||
} else {
|
||||
escapedmID := strings.Replace(machineID, "-", "\\x2d", -1)
|
||||
machineDir := "machine-" + escapedmID + ".scope"
|
||||
subcgroup = filepath.Join("machine.slice", machineDir, "system.slice")
|
||||
}
|
||||
|
||||
// 3. Mount controllers
|
||||
for _, c := range controllers {
|
||||
// 3a. Mount controller
|
||||
cPath := filepath.Join(root, "/sys/fs/cgroup", c)
|
||||
if err := os.MkdirAll(cPath, 0700); err != nil {
|
||||
return err
|
||||
}
|
||||
|
||||
flags = syscall.MS_NOSUID |
|
||||
syscall.MS_NOEXEC |
|
||||
syscall.MS_NODEV
|
||||
if err := syscall.Mount("cgroup", cPath, "cgroup", flags, c); err != nil {
|
||||
return fmt.Errorf("error mounting %q: %v", cPath, err)
|
||||
}
|
||||
|
||||
// 3b. Check if we're running from a unit to know which subcgroup
|
||||
// directories to mount read-write
|
||||
subcgroupPath := filepath.Join(cPath, subcgroup)
|
||||
|
||||
// 3c. Create cgroup directories and mount the files we need over
|
||||
// themselves so they stay read-write
|
||||
for _, a := range appHashes {
|
||||
serviceName := ServiceUnitName(a)
|
||||
appCgroup := filepath.Join(subcgroupPath, serviceName)
|
||||
if err := os.MkdirAll(appCgroup, 0755); err != nil {
|
||||
return err
|
||||
}
|
||||
for _, f := range getControllerRWFiles(c) {
|
||||
cgroupFilePath := filepath.Join(appCgroup, f)
|
||||
// the file may not be there if kernel doesn't support the
|
||||
// feature, skip it in that case
|
||||
if _, err := os.Stat(cgroupFilePath); os.IsNotExist(err) {
|
||||
continue
|
||||
}
|
||||
if err := syscall.Mount(cgroupFilePath, cgroupFilePath, "", syscall.MS_BIND, ""); err != nil {
|
||||
return fmt.Errorf("error bind mounting %q: %v", cgroupFilePath, err)
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
// 3d. Re-mount controller read-only to prevent the container modifying host controllers
|
||||
flags = syscall.MS_BIND |
|
||||
syscall.MS_REMOUNT |
|
||||
syscall.MS_NOSUID |
|
||||
syscall.MS_NOEXEC |
|
||||
syscall.MS_NODEV |
|
||||
syscall.MS_RDONLY
|
||||
if err := syscall.Mount(cPath, cPath, "", flags, ""); err != nil {
|
||||
return fmt.Errorf("error remounting RO %q: %v", cPath, err)
|
||||
}
|
||||
}
|
||||
|
||||
// 4. Create symlinks for combined controllers
|
||||
symlinks := getControllerSymlinks(cgroups)
|
||||
for ln, tgt := range symlinks {
|
||||
lnPath := filepath.Join(cgroupTmpfs, ln)
|
||||
if err := os.Symlink(tgt, lnPath); err != nil {
|
||||
return fmt.Errorf("error creating symlink: %v", err)
|
||||
}
|
||||
}
|
||||
|
||||
// 5. Create systemd cgroup directory
|
||||
// We're letting systemd-nspawn create the systemd cgroup but later we're
|
||||
// remounting /sys/fs/cgroup read-only so we create the directory here.
|
||||
if err := os.MkdirAll(filepath.Join(cgroupTmpfs, "systemd"), 0700); err != nil {
|
||||
return err
|
||||
}
|
||||
|
||||
// 6. Bind-mount cgroup filesystem read-only
|
||||
flags = syscall.MS_BIND |
|
||||
syscall.MS_REMOUNT |
|
||||
syscall.MS_NOSUID |
|
||||
syscall.MS_NOEXEC |
|
||||
syscall.MS_NODEV |
|
||||
syscall.MS_RDONLY
|
||||
if err := syscall.Mount(cgroupTmpfs, cgroupTmpfs, "", flags, ""); err != nil {
|
||||
return fmt.Errorf("error remounting RO %q: %v", cgroupTmpfs, err)
|
||||
}
|
||||
|
||||
return nil
|
||||
}
